本文目录导读:
分布式存储和集群的区别:探索不同类型的存储器
在当今数字化时代,数据的存储和管理变得至关重要,分布式存储和集群是两种常见的技术架构,它们在数据存储和处理方面具有不同的特点和应用场景,本文将深入探讨分布式存储和集群的区别,并介绍不同类型的分布式存储和集群存储器。
分布式存储和集群的定义
分布式存储是一种将数据分散存储在多个节点上的技术,这些节点可以分布在不同的地理位置或网络中,分布式存储系统通过网络连接各个节点,实现数据的冗余和容错,提高数据的可靠性和可用性。
集群是一种将多个计算机系统组合在一起,形成一个单一的计算资源的技术,集群中的各个节点可以协同工作,共同完成计算任务,提高系统的性能和可靠性。
分布式存储和集群的区别
1、数据分布方式
分布式存储将数据分散存储在多个节点上,而集群则是将多个节点组合在一起形成一个单一的计算资源。
2、容错能力
分布式存储通过数据冗余和容错机制,提高数据的可靠性和可用性,而集群则通过节点冗余和故障转移机制,提高系统的可靠性和可用性。
3、性能
分布式存储可以通过并行访问和数据分布,提高数据的读写性能,而集群则可以通过并行计算和任务分配,提高系统的计算性能。
4、管理方式
分布式存储需要管理多个节点上的数据分布和冗余,而集群则需要管理多个节点的协同工作和资源分配。
不同类型的分布式存储和集群存储器
1、分布式文件系统
分布式文件系统是一种将文件系统分布在多个节点上的技术,它可以提供高性能、高可靠的数据存储和访问服务,常见的分布式文件系统有 Hadoop HDFS、GlusterFS 等。
2、分布式数据库
分布式数据库是一种将数据库分布在多个节点上的技术,它可以提供高性能、高可靠的数据存储和查询服务,常见的分布式数据库有 Cassandra、HBase 等。
3、集群文件系统
集群文件系统是一种将文件系统分布在多个节点上的技术,它可以提供高性能、高可靠的数据存储和访问服务,常见的集群文件系统有 Lustre、GPFS 等。
4、集群数据库
集群数据库是一种将数据库分布在多个节点上的技术,它可以提供高性能、高可靠的数据存储和查询服务,常见的集群数据库有 MySQL Cluster、Oracle RAC 等。
分布式存储和集群是两种重要的技术架构,它们在数据存储和处理方面具有不同的特点和应用场景,分布式存储适合于大规模数据存储和访问,而集群适合于高性能计算和任务处理,在实际应用中,需要根据具体的需求和场景选择合适的技术架构,随着技术的不断发展,分布式存储和集群也在不断演进和创新,为用户提供更加高效、可靠的数据存储和处理服务。
评论列表